ROLAND VF-1 TURBO FACTS
The Roland VF-1 24-Bit Multiple Effects processor offers high-quality effects
such as reverb, delay, and chorus, plus COSM-based effects such as guitar amp
simulation and microphone modeling. These are based on the effects used in
legendary Roland products such as the VG-8 V-Guitar system, V-Studio Workstations,
and BOSS effects. The VF-1 is ideal for project and pro studios, guitar rigs,
live sound racks and more.
Features include:
- Half-rack multi-effects processor with 24-bit A/D and D/A conversion, 30-bit internal processing
- Dedicated hi-Z Guitar input and chromatic guitar/bass tuner
- Coaxial digital output for all-digital connection
- Stereo input/output capability for serial or parallel effects processing (+4/-10dB)
- Footswitch, expression pedal and MIDI control capability
- 40 different effect algorithms

Restoring the Factory Settings
|
Use the following procedure to reset the VF-1 to the factory settings. You can choose to restore all data, only the utility data, or just the user patch data:
- Press UTILITY.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select "FACT RESET" and press the NUMBER/VALUE dial.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select the data that will be initialized and press the NUMBER/VALUE dial.
- Press the NUMBER/VALUE dial to complete the operation,. (If you want to halt the procedure, press EXIT.)
The display will show "Complete!"
| Selecting a Patch by Its Category
|
The VF-1 contains 400 patches: 200 preset patches and 200 user-programmable patches. The effects are grouped by category so that you can easily locate and organize patches.
- Press CATEGORY to start a category search.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select the desired category, then press the NUMBER/VALUE dial.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select the desired patch, then press the NUMBER/VALUE dial.
- Press EXIT to turn off the category search function.
Use the following procedure to make changes to an effect Patch.
- In Play mode, press the PARAMETER Right button to display the parameter screen.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select the desired effect.
- Press the PARAMETER Right button to display the parameter screen.
- Use the PARAMETER buttons to select the parameter you wish to edit.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to edit the value.
- Press EXIT twice when you are finished.
| Using the Guitar Amp Simulation
|
Use the following procedure to audition an effect patch using the Guitar Amp Simulation:
- Connect a guitar to the GUITAR Hi-Z input.
- Press CATEGORY
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select the "E.GUITAR" category, then press the NUMBER/VALUE dial.
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select "PA 13 VINTAGE TWIN," then press the NUMBER/VALUE dial to load the effect.
- Play the guitar to hear the effected signal.
| Using an Expression Pedal
|
An expression pedal can be connected to the VF-1 to allow "hands-off" control. Use the following procedure to set up an expression pedal for a Wah-Wah effect:
Note: Use only the following expression pedals: BOSS FV-300L + PCS-33 or EV-5, (sold separately).
If you connect any other expression pedals, you risk causing a malfunction and/or damage to the unit.
- Connect an expression pedal to the EXP PEDAL jack on the rear of the VF-1,
- Select a guitar effect (see previous procedure).
- Press the PARAMETER Right button, then use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select the "WAH" effect.
- Press the PARAMETER Right button, then press the NUMBER/VALUE dial until the display reads "ON."
- Press PARAMETER Right to highlight SELECT, then use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select "WAH."
- Press the PARAMETER Left button several times until the display reads "ASSIGN 1 TARGET."
- Use the NUMBER/VALUE dial to select "WAH (PEDAL WAH): PEDAL."
